Lengthening days in Amadora through February 1858

In Amadora, Portugal, February 1858 is a month when the day keeps getting longer: from 10h 14m at the start to 11h 16m by the end, a swing of about 62 minutes. Expect a change of around 16 minutes from one week to the next.

The earliest sunrise falls at 06:34 on February 28 and the latest at 07:06 on February 1, while sunset ranges from 17:21 on February 1 to 17:51 on February 28.

What is the difference between sunrise and sunset?

Sunrise is the moment the sun's top edge first appears above the horizon in the morning; sunset is when it disappears below the horizon in the evening. The gap between them is the day's length, which shifts gradually through the year.
